EN ISO 5211 Standard: Specification for Part-Turn Actuators and Industrial Valves

Technical requirements of the EN ISO 5211 standard for industrial valves

The international specification EN ISO 5211 defines unified requirements for the geometric and operational parameters of connection interfaces between part-turn actuators and industrial valves. Key aspects regulated by this standard:

  • Geometric parameters of flange connections required for mounting the actuator directly onto the valve or via an intermediate support.
  • Design dimensions of actuator output shafts and the mating elements of the valve assembly.
  • Standards for maximum torque values for coupling connections and intermediate support structures.

It should be noted that the methods for attaching intermediate supports to the valve body are outside the scope of this standard and must be determined by the manufacturer’s design documentation.

Note 1. The term “valve” in the context of EN ISO 5211 covers both direct mounting and variants using intermediate support elements.

Note 2. If the actuator system consists of a tandem of a multi-turn actuator and a gearbox, the coupling requirements must comply with the provisions of the international standard EN ISO 5210.
